ACT 3 SCENE 1

Lucentio and Hortensio vie for Bianca’s attentions as they tutor her, but Bianca shows a distinct preference for Lucentio. Under the pretense of translating a passage of Latin, Lucentio tells Bianca his true identity and intentions. Ignoring Hortensio’s interruptions, she replies that, while she does not know or trust Lucentio, he must not despair. During Bianca’s music lesson, Hortensio gives her a musical scale that he has devised containing a message to her. Bianca rejects it and a servant arrives, calling her to help prepare for Katherina’s wedding the next day. Hortensio reveals his suspicions of Lucentio and his disgust that Bianca seems to return the affections of a mere tutor. He describes Bianca as a hawk who will stoop to any “stale,” reinforcing the earlier hunting imagery.
